Potential Firm Chosen to Oversee Water Park Construction

Officials with Sebastian County and the city of Fort Smith have selected a potential construction manager for the Ben Geren Aquatics Park.

Tulsa-based construction firm Flinco Constructive Solution has been chosen to oversee construction of the $8 million water park, according to Fort Smith Deputy City Administrator Jeff Dingman. The county and city are currently in negotiations with the company which has an office in Springdale.

Flintco recently completed oversight of the construction of the Rogers Water Park which opened earlier this year.

Thirteen companies applied to lead the construction project, but Dingman said the selection committee was impressed with Flintco's experience building large water parks.

"We really wanted someone who had taken on a good challenge and a water park of significant size that's comparable to the one we're trying to build," said Dingman.  "They've done that on a number of occasions, and so that was the leading factor in choosing to negotiate a contract with them."

Once a contract has been negotiated, Dingman said the quorum court and the board of directors will vote to officially hire of Flintco as the construction manager.

Dingman said they are on track to break ground on the aquatic center spring 2014. City leaders hope the water park will be open by Memorial Day 2015.
